Discover Dongping National Forest Park: Your Ultimate Nature Escape

Dongping National Forest Park is a premier green destination that combines dense woodland, clean lakes, and well-marked trails for both relaxation and active exploration. Located in the transition zone between urban leisure travelers and nature focused visitors, the park showcases carefully preserved forest ecosystems alongside modern visitor comforts.

From canopy walks to lakeside benches, the park balances ecological protection with public access, making it easy to understand why so many visitors return season after season. The following sections highlight what makes Dongping National Forest Park distinctive, how facilities compare, and what to expect when planning a visit.

Ecosystem and Biodiversity Highlights

Native Flora and Fauna

The park protects a wide range of native tree species, understory shrubs, and seasonal wildflowers that support birds, insects, and small mammals. Observant visitors may spot migratory birds in spring and autumn, as well as resident woodland species along the hiking trails.

Forest Structure and Canopy Cover

Mature trees create a layered canopy that regulates temperature, reduces noise from nearby roads, and maintains microclimates favorable to shade loving plants. This structure also stabilizes soil and helps manage surface water after heavy rainfall.

Recreation and Trail Planning

Main Hiking Loops and Difficulty

Marked trails range from easy lakeside walks to moderate forest paths with gentle elevation changes, allowing families and solo travelers to choose routes that match their fitness and time. Trail signs include distance markers and estimated walking times for better planning.

Seasonal Activities and Safety

During cooler months, the focus shifts to hiking and photography, while warmer periods bring additional boat rentals and lakeside picnics. Regular maintenance of bridges, railings, and signage helps maintain safety across all seasons.

Visitor Facilities and Accessibility

Parking, Restrooms, and Information Kiosks

Spacious parking areas are located near the main entrance, with clear signage guiding visitors to the central promenade and boat launch points. Restrooms are distributed at key junctions, and bilingual information boards provide basic guidance in multiple languages.

Picnic Areas and Family Amenities

Designated picnic zones with tables, shaded shelters, and charging points make it easy to spend a full day at the park. Families can rely on playgrounds close to parking, while nature seekers appreciate the quieter zones further along the forest paths.

Conservation and Sustainable Management

Protected Species and Habitat Restoration

Ongoing programs monitor water quality in the lakes, control invasive plants, and restore native undergrowth to support a balanced ecosystem. Park staff coordinate with research institutions to track changes in wildlife populations over time.

Visitor Guidelines and Environmental Impact

Staying on marked trails, carrying out waste, and keeping noise at recommended levels reduce pressure on sensitive habitats. Interpretive panels explain the reasons behind these rules, helping visitors understand how their behavior affects the broader forest health.

Planning Your Visit to Dongping National Forest Park

  • Check the official website or contact the visitor center for seasonal updates on trail conditions and special events.
  • Arrive early in the morning or late afternoon to enjoy softer light for photography and fewer crowds on popular trails.
  • Pack layered clothing, as temperatures can vary significantly between shaded forest areas and open lakeside zones.
  • Use the main parking area near the entrance and follow directional signs to match your chosen difficulty level and route length.
  • Respect wildlife by keeping a safe distance, staying on marked paths, and avoiding feeding any animals.

FAQ

Reader questions

Is advance booking required for weekend visits to Dongping National Forest Park?

No advance booking is required for regular day visits, although group reservations for organized activities may need prior arrangement through the visitor center.

What are the opening hours and entrance fee policy?

The park is generally open from early morning until dusk, with a modest entrance fee that covers main trail areas, while special exhibition zones or guided tours may have separate pricing.

Are pets allowed on the trails and in picnic areas?

Well behaved pets on a short leash are permitted in designated areas, but they are not allowed on certain sensitive ecological trails to protect nesting birds and fragile vegetation.

What should visitors bring for a comfortable day in the park?

Comfortable walking shoes, weather appropriate clothing, sun protection, drinking water, and a small first aid kit help ensure a safe and enjoyable experience on longer routes.
